WebApr 7, 2024 · If you opt into P/F grading for spring 2024, consider the following: a grade of Pass (or P) will not be translated into a standard letter grade by the Law School Admission Council (LSAC) and will have no impact on your cumulative undergraduate GPA when applying to law school. Earning a grade of Fail (or F) will, however, count negatively … WebDegree GPA is the GPA from the school you received your degree from. So HS and transfer credits won’t count for that. Cumulative is anything that ever gave you college credit: dual enrollment in HS, community college, schools you got college credit from even if you didn't graduate. etc. Cumulative, but I think they care about degree GPA.

WebIf a transcript contains academic notes such as dean’s list, study-abroad credits, academic probation, suspension, dismissal, warning, and so on, these notes will appear on your … WebThe Law School assigns numerical grades for each course, and those numerical grades are used as the grade point values in GPA calculations. Calculating GPA To calculate a GPA you must first multiply the number of course credits/semester hours for each course by the grade point values associated with the grade received in that course.
